    Ally is intelligent, studious and engaged in a losing battle to gain her mother's approval and affection. Her mother, Elizabeth, is a religious zealot, keener on saving prostitutes than on embracing the challenges of motherhood. Even when Ally wins a scholarship and is accepted as one of the first female students to read medicine in London, it still doesn't seem good enough.

    This book provides a new slant on both the Guide movement and World War II. During the Blitz, the Girl Guides dug bomb shelters, grew vegetables and helped millions of evacuated children adjust to new lives in the country. Many were taken as prisoners of war and survived concentration camps.
